Awesome for small build with a gtx1060 but overheats with rtx3080

Strengths:

Looks cool Versatile layout Clean and easy cable management Very small compared to others

Weaknesses:

Can handle the heat of large gpus

Additional Comments:

I love the clean, compact and minimalist look. It was very easy to pack a lot in this case. No problems with the stock fan and using a small GTX 1060 gpu, worked great for years. but when I upgraded to a RTX 3080 it was difficult to fit it in and it now has a problem with overheating the cpu and gpu. I’ve installed two more fans and still have heat issues I think because the psu is a solid block generating heat and also preventing airflow now that the gpu is so large and hot. I’m sad I need to change cases because I love the look, but it’s not a good case for cooling. due to the serious heat issues I have to give this an average rating.

Incredible value, incredible function

Strengths:

Best and most compact case I've had yet, and the layout is brilliant. The smaller space means the built-in fans and move the air quite efficiently over parts, although adding a graphics card creates a bit of an airflow pocket in the bottom of the case I may remedy with a front fan (as my PSU sits in the top front). The magnetic screens on the top and front are excellent and easy to keep clean, really minimizing dust.

Weaknesses:

With the PSU mounted in the front, it's difficult to utilize the screws to add another fan 120 fan in on the provided mount spots, but considering the whole chassis is a honeycomb I can probably improvise.

Additional Comments:

Definitely buying another one for another build. At this price point it's really hard to choose another case.

Great compact and low cost ATX case

Strengths:

Super compact for a full ATX case with lots of cooling options. I love the removable magnetic filter scteens. Cable management is really easy in this case too. Locating the power supply at the front of the case with an extension for the power plug is an interesting approach and makes efficient use of the space inside.

Weaknesses:

I'm not sure if these are really unexpected because this is a lower budget case, but the steel is pretty light weight and will flex, and the acrylic window feels like it will scratch fairly easy. I'm ok with both of those because I don't intend to move this computer around or abuse it.

Additional Comments:

In general I'm extremely happy with this case and will 100% consider it again the next time I build a computer.
